Talking to Family About Downsizing: How to Start the Conversation Without Stress or Guilt

Downsizing is a big move—and not just for you. Your family often has emotional ties to the home you’ve lived in for decades.
Here’s how to make the conversation easier:
- Start Early
Don’t wait until moving becomes urgent. Starting the conversation early gives everyone space to process the idea over time. - Focus on Your Goals
This is about your lifestyle, your freedom, and your next chapter—not about abandoning the past. - Invite Support, Don’t Ask Permission
Let them know you value their support, but stay clear that this is your decision.
